Singapore Changi Report Abuse
One can enjoy all of the wonderful amenities available at "Club Changi". It has specially designed "snooze chairs" in the rest areas, internet cafes, prayer rooms, shopping, good eats, free WiFi and internet, free city tours, a swimming pool and Jacuzzi, 24 hour massage and spa facilities, 24 hour business center, video games, music lounges, live bands, six gardens, a special "official" napping corner, and free movies -- all at the airport. Best of all is it is comfortable, safe and alot quiet.

Hong Kong International Airport Report Abuse
It has pay lounges to sleep, eat, watch tv and surf internet. It also has spacious gate areas, clean restrooms, Free "Travellers Lounges" offer recliners, free internet kiosks, WiFi, Cushioned benches, courteous staff, children's play area etc. But its loud announcements are annoying and during night food courts are closed.

Incheon International Airport (Seoul, S Korea) Report Abuse
It is clean, comfortable benches and loungers, Jjimjilbang (hot tubs, showers and sauna), good temperature, a business center with overseas shipping, telephone numbers throughout so one could be able to "complain" about anything which disturbs. But it is expensive.

Munich, Germany Report Abuse
Staff at Munich's airport helps passengers in relaxing via miniature golf, cinema, and physiotherapy services, among other cutting-edge amenities. The airport also promotes aviation technology and history with educational experiences like behind-the-scenes tours and "kinderterminals," a touchscreen that allows children to learn more about how an airport works.
